2017-05-09 4 views
1

メールクライアントに表示されるfromの名前をboto3を使用して変更しようとしています。しかし、私はこれを行うことができません。boto3を使用してAmazon SESのFROM名を変更する方法

これは私のコードです:

client = boto3.client(
     'ses', 
     aws_access_key_id=AWS_ACCESS_KEY, 
     aws_secret_access_key=AWS_SECRET_KEY, 
     region_name='us-west-2' 
    ) 

    response = client.send_email(
     Destination={ 
      'ToAddresses': [ 
       to_address, 
      ], 
     }, 
     Message={ 
      'Body': { 
       'Html': { 
        'Charset': 'UTF-8', 
        'Data': html_content, 

       }, 
       'Text': { 
        'Charset': 'UTF-8', 
        'Data': 'Email formato text.', 
       }, 
      }, 
      'Subject': { 
       'Charset': 'UTF-8', 
       'Data': subject, 
      }, 
     }, 
     Source='[email protected]', 
    ) 

クライアントでfromはいつも私がカスタム名にこれをどのように変化するか、無回答として来ますか?

答えて

0

あなたのように聞こえます電子メールアドレスを確認していません。

boto3 documentation for send_email()は言う:

出典:電子メールを送信しているメールアドレスを。このメールアドレスは、Amazon SESで個別に確認するか、Amazon SESで確認済みのドメインから確認する必要があります。 IDの確認については、Amazon SES Developer Guideを参照してください。

+0

私はそれでメールを送信することができますので、私はすでに、電子メールアドレスを検証しました。 –

関連する問題